British rapper Yung Filly is expected to testify at a rape trial where he is accused of sexually assaulting a fan during his Australian tour almost two years ago.The performer – whose real name is Andres Felipe Valencia Barrientos – pleaded not guilty to 10 charges of sexual assault, assault and choking in the Perth District Court over an alleged encounter with a woman in September 2024.The 30-year-old with millions of social media followers faces the second week of a trial and is expected to take the stand after the prosecution finished its case against him last week.During the first week of the trial, a court was told how the Perth woman wore her lucky outfit hoping to meet her celebrity crush at Bar1 Nightclub in the city’s north.She took several videos from the venue that were played in court in which she proclaimed: “I am going to get married and have his baby”, “I got touched by Yung Filly in a good way”, and “I love Filly”.The woman told the court she met the YouTube star inside the VIP area where she alleged he put his hands down her pants and said, “You’re coming home with me tonight”, but she removed them and said to him, “I am not like that.”She claimed he touched her breast and she said, “You can’t do that”, and he responded, “Really shows your age.”The woman told the court she thought she was going to an after-party with the rapper and his entourage when she hopped into a van with them later in the evening.The woman claimed she realised there was no after-party when they arrived at the Intercontinental Hotel in Perth, where the alleged offences took place.The woman alleged they started engaging in consensual sexual activity inside a hotel room, but it quickly became non-consensual and violent when Yung Filly bit, slapped and raped her.The trial continues.Read related topics:Perth
